When you sell your vehicle, you need to give the buyer: the Used Vehicle Information Package. a signed Bill of Sale with your name, the buyer’s name and address, the date and purchase price. a completed and signed Application for Transfer — this is found on the back of an ownership permit, under the vehicle portion.

Web23 de fev. de 2024 · Vehicle Ownership Ontario: Vehicle Registration or Vehicle Ownership (green paper) is used to sell a car in Ontario and transfer ownership from seller to buyer. Buyer upon payment should expect to receive original registration paper (photocopies are not accepted) completed with required information and signed by seller. WebA vehicle sale in Ontario requires that you hand over the VEHICLE PORTION of the ownership to the new owner. As a seller, you must sign the back of the ownership in the "Signature of Seller" section. You must also write in the name and address of the new owner in the "Name of New Owner (Buyer)" section of the top of the Ontario vehicle ...
